Pima had the KB-50J currently on display (49-0372) and a WB-50D (49-0351) which is now on display at Castle AFB. Of course since then Castle AFB was closed, but the KB-50 is still at the museum. The NMUSAF has a WB-50D (49-0310) and had a KB-50J (49-0389) which was moved to McDill AFB many years ago.
